  • Narrative Threads, a solo exhibition at The National Centre for Craft & Design. 14th Nov 2015- 10th Jan 2016.
  • I was commissioned in 2013 by the School of Museum Studies, Leicester University, to create a new piece inspired by an object in New Walk Museum and around the theme of metamorphosis. Read more about the making of the piece here.
  • My collection, Criminal Quilts, for Shire Hall Gallery has been purchased by Staffordshire Arts and Museums Service and is permanently on display in the historic court room.
  • I won the 2012 Craftspace Prize at Contemporary Craft Open at Unit Twelve. Details here.
